VERNON, CT — A 3-vehicle crash on Hyde Avenue at East Street resulted in one serious injury and two other persons being hospitalized Thursday morning, according to police.

The crash directly in front of People's United Bank was reported at 9:35 a.m. The operator of a Mazda Miata was taken to a nearby hospital with "serious injuries," Sgt. Rob Marra said.

.Two people in a Mazda CX-5 were taken to area hospitals to be evaluated for minor injuries. The operator of a pickup truck involved in the crash declined medical attention, Marra said.

Metro Traffic Services is investigating the cause of the crash.
